Cooking Time & Prep Time
- Prep Time: 30 minutes
- Cooking Time: 40-45 minutes
- Total Time: 70-75 minutes
Small tip: You can save time by preparing the meat sauce and ricotta mixture a day in advance. This makes assembly a breeze!
Ingredients
Makes 6-8 servings
For the Zucchini Layers
- 4-5 medium zucchini (about 2.5 lbs), ends trimmed
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
For the Meat Sauce
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 lb ground beef or Italian sausage (or a mix)
- 1/2 medium onion, finely chopped
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 (28-ounce) can crushed tomatoes (ensure no added sugar for keto)
- 1/2 cup water or beef broth
- 1 teaspoon dried oregano
- 1/2 teaspoon dried basil
- 1/4 te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ional, for a little kick)
- Salt and black pepper to taste
For the Ricotta Filling
- 15 ounces whole milk ricotta cheese
- 1 large egg
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1/8 teaspoon black pepper
For Assembly
- 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ese, divided
- 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ese, for topping
Step-by-Step Instructions
-
Step 1: Prepare the Zucchini
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). Slice the zucchini lengthwise into 1/8-inch thick strips. A mandoline slicer works wonders here for even slices. Lay the zucchini slices on paper towels and sprinkle lightly with salt. Let them sit for 10-15 minutes to draw out excess moisture. This step is crucial for preventing a watery lasagna.
Small tip: Pat the zucchini very dry with paper towels after it has rested. This helps it brown better and ensures your lasagna isn’t soggy.
-
Step 2: Cook the Zucchini
He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il in a large skillet or grill pan over medium-high heat. Working in batches, cook the zucchini slices for 2-3 minutes per side, until slightly tender and lightly browned. Season with a little salt and pepper as you go. Set aside on a plate lined with paper towels.
Small tip: Do not overcrowd the pan. Cook in batches to ensure the zucchini browns instead of steaming.
-
Step 3: Make the Meat Sauce
In a large pot or Dutch oven, heat 1 tablespoon of olive oil over medium heat. Add the chopped onion and cook until softened, about 5 minutes. Add the minced garlic and cook for another minute until fragrant. Stir in the ground beef or Italian sausage, breaking it up with a spoon. Cook until browned, then drain any excess fat.
Small tip: If using Italian sausage, choose a low-carb variety to keep this dish keto-friendly.
-
Step 4: Simmer the Sauce
Add the crushed tomatoes, water or broth, oregano, basil, and red pepper flakes (if using) to the pot with the meat. Stir well to combine. Bring the sauce to a simmer, then reduce the heat to low, cover, and let it cook for at least 15-20 minutes. This allows the flavors to meld beautifully.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
Small tip: The longer the sauce simmers, the richer its flavor will be. Don’t rush this step!
-
Step 5: Prepare the Ricotta Filling
In a medium bowl, combine the ricotta cheese, egg, Parmesan cheese, fresh parsley, salt, and pepper. Mix everything together until it’s smooth and well combined. The egg helps bind the ricotta filling, ensuring it stays creamy and doesn’t separate during baking.
Small tip: For an even smoother ricotta filling, you can use an immersion blender or food processor, but a fork works perfectly fine too.
-
Step 6: Assemble the Lasagna
Spread about 1/2 cup of meat sauce on the bottom of a 9×13-inch baking dish. Arrange a single layer of cooked zucchini slices over the sauce, overlapping slightly. Spread half of the ricotta mixture evenly over the zucchini. Sprinkle with about 1/2 cup of shredded mozzarella cheese. Repeat these layers: meat sauce, zucchini, remaining ricotta, and another 1/2 cup of mozzarella.
Small tip: Don’t overload the layers. Keeping them relatively thin helps the lasagna cook evenly and hold its shape.
-
Step 7: Final Layers and Bake
For the final layer, top with the remaining zucchini slices, then cover generously with the rest of the meat sauce. Sprinkle with the remaining 1 cup of mozzarella cheese and the 1/4 cup of grated Parmesan cheese. Cover the baking dish loosely with aluminum foil.
Small tip: Spray the underside of the foil with cooking spray to prevent the cheese from sticking.
-
Step 8: Bake and Rest
Bake for 30 minutes with the foil on. Then, remove the foil and bake for another 10-15 minutes, or until the cheese is bubbly and lightly golden brown. Let the lasagna rest for 10-15 minutes before slicing and serving. This resting time is essential for the layers to set, making it easier to serve clean slices.
Small tip: Resist the urge to cut into it immediately. Resting prevents the lasagna from falling apart and ensures a perfect presentation.
Tips & Variations
- Gluten-Free Option: This recipe is naturally gluten-free since it uses zucchini instead of pasta. Enjoy without any modifications!
- Vegan/Vegetarian Option: For a vegan version, swap the ground meat for a plant-based ground substitute (like crumbled tempeh or lentils), use a dairy-free ricotta alternative, and vegan mozzarella/Parmesan. For vegetarian, simply omit the meat and add more vegetables like mushrooms or spinach to the sauce.
- Add More Vegetables or Protein: Feel free to sauté mushrooms, bell peppers, or spinach and add them to the meat sauce for extra veggies. You could also mix in cooked shredded chicken or ground turkey for a different protein twist.
- Spicy Version: Increase the red pepper flakes in the meat sauce to 1/2 teaspoon or more, to your liking. You can also add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a dash of hot sauce.
- Herb Variations: Experiment with different fresh or dried herbs. Fresh basil leaves torn and layered into the lasagna, or a touch of rosemary in the sauce, can add wonderful complexity.
Nutritional Information
Approximate values per serving (based on 8 servings):
- Calories: 420-450 kcal
- Protein: 30-35g
- Carbohydrates: 10-12g (Net Carbs: 6-8g)
- Fat: 28-32g
Note: Values may vary depending on specific brands and exact amounts of ingredients used.
Health Benefits
This Keto Zucchini Lasagna is not just delicious; it’s packed with amazing health benefits!
Zucchini: Our star ingredient, zucchini, is a fantastic source of vitamins A and C, which are powerful antioxidants. It’s also rich in dietary fiber, promoting healthy digestion and helping to keep you feeling full. Being very low in carbohydrates, it’s perfect for a keto lifestyle.
Ricotta and Mozzarella: These cheeses provide an excellent source of calcium, essential for strong bones and teeth. They also deliver a significant amount of high-quality protein, which is vital for muscle repair and growth, and helps with satiety.
Ground Meat (Beef/Sausage): Ground beef or Italian sausage offers a robust protein punch, crucial for energy and muscle maintenance. It also contains important B vitamins, iron, and zinc, which support metabolism and immune function.
Tomatoes: Even in their crushed form, tomatoes are a great source of lycopene, a potent antioxidant linked to heart health. They also provide vitamin C and potassium, contributing to overall well-being. Opting for no-sugar-added crushed tomatoes keeps this dish perfectly keto.
Overall, this dish is a nutrient-dense meal that supports a low-carb diet, provides essential vitamins and minerals, and keeps you satisfied without the blood sugar spikes associated with traditional pasta dishes.

Storage Tips
Leftover Keto Zucchini Lasagna can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days. It also freezes wonderfully! Wrap individual slices tightly in plastic wrap, then foil, or store in a freezer-safe container for up to 2-3 months. To reheat, thaw overnight in the fridge if frozen, then warm in the oven at 350°F (175°C) until heated through, or microwave individual portions until hot.
